How to Deal with Rusty Brake Discs on Geely Emgrand?

Geely Emgrand brake disc rust can be addressed by: 1. This is a normal phenomenon as brake discs are made of metal and are directly exposed to the air without protection, leading to oxidation and rust; 2. If there is only slight surface rust, you can remove it by continuously applying the brakes while driving. Gently press the brake pedal to allow the friction between the brake pads and the brake disc to polish the surface; 3. If the rust is severe, it is best to take the vehicle to a repair shop. Remove the brake disc, clean the rust with sandpaper, check the brake pad surface for any abnormalities, and conduct a road test after proper installation. Drive on a flat road and perform multiple braking actions to ensure there are no abnormalities.

Is it okay to transport air conditioners in a private car?

If a private car is used for transporting air conditioners for profit within a certain period, it is illegal and subject to penalties by relevant authorities. However, if it is for personal use and short-distance transportation, it is generally acceptable. Below is an extended introduction: 1. Introduction to whether the trunk can accommodate an outdoor air conditioning unit: The size of the trunk varies by car model, and generally, a mid-sized car can fit an outdoor air conditioning unit. The outdoor unit must not be transported lying flat. The compressor inside the outdoor unit is heavy, and if transported lying flat, the bottom compressor's fixing plate may deform due to vibration, potentially damaging the connected pipelines and the outdoor unit itself. 2. Precautions for transporting outdoor air conditioning units: The outdoor unit should be transported in its normal upright position and not upside down. Avoid excessive jolting during transportation. If the outdoor unit is laid flat or upside down, the suction and discharge pipelines connected to the compressor may deform or even break due to vibration, leading to damage to the air conditioner.

What are the symptoms of water entering a manual transmission?

Introduction to the symptoms of water entering a manual transmission: 1. Mild water ingress in the transmission: If the water level exceeds two-thirds of the wheel height, it generally causes mild water ingress in the transmission. The signs include rust on some screws inside the transmission. 2. Moderate water ingress in the transmission: If there is excessive standing water on the road and splashes hit the car body, it usually results in moderate water ingress in the transmission. The signs include a white emulsion-like substance adhering to the oil pan. 3. Severe water ingress in the transmission: If a significant amount of water enters, the color and viscosity of the oil-water mixture can be observed to determine the severity. The signs include slipping, shaking, and gear shifting hesitation.

Latest Preferential Policies for Automobiles in 2020

2020's latest preferential policies for automobiles are as follows: 1. Implementation of 'Two Cancellations and One Permission' for vehicles: cancellation of the requirement to paste the annual inspection label on the car window; cancellation of the requirement to spray characters on the body of private cars with 7 seats or more; permission for online appointment of vehicle annual inspections. 2. Nationwide mandatory implementation of the China VI-A standard for light vehicles: Starting from July 1st, vehicles must meet the China VI-A standard, including used cars. 3. Implementation of a point-adding system for driver's licenses: (1) Reporting others' traffic violations can earn certain additional points; (2) Answering questions correctly can add points—answering 9 out of 10 questions correctly adds 1 point, with a daily cap of 1 point and a total cap of 6 points. These additional points cannot be accumulated onto the driver's license score but can be used to offset penalty points for violations; (3) If a vehicle owner has no violations within a scoring cycle, they can receive 3 points, which can be accumulated for up to 4 years. 4. Mandatory installation of tire pressure monitoring systems: All new vehicles produced in 2020 must be equipped with tire pressure monitoring systems. 5. Supporting the implementation of the China VI standard: Accelerating the phasing out of old vehicles and further reducing or eliminating subsidies for scrapping old vehicles. Currently, most cities have adopted reduced subsidies, while some cities like Jinan and Hangzhou have completely eliminated scrapping subsidies for old vehicles. This policy particularly impacts commercial vehicles and trucks. 6. Reclassification of vehicle categories: Motorcycles are now classified as Class 1 passenger vehicles, meaning they can use highways from now on, but their speed must be maintained between 60-80 km/h. Two-wheeled motorcycles are not allowed to carry passengers and must drive in the far-right lane.

What Causes a Car to Lose Power and Fail to Accelerate When Going Uphill?

The reasons for a car losing power and failing to accelerate when going uphill are as follows: 1. Engine fuel system malfunction: The engine fuel system is a common problem area in cars. Clogged fuel injectors, leaking fuel lines, reduced fuel pump power, or a blocked fuel filter can all cause a car to lose power when going uphill. The feeling of powerlessness mainly occurs because the engine doesn't get enough fuel during uphill driving, leading to decreased combustion efficiency and insufficient horsepower. 2. Air intake system malfunction: The same applies to the air intake system. Besides fuel, the engine also needs air. If components like the air filter or throttle become clogged or malfunction, resulting in insufficient air intake, the car may also lack power when climbing hills. 3. Spark plug malfunction: Spark plugs are another common source of problems. If a spark plug fails to ignite properly, it can lead to acceleration issues. 4. Engine malfunction: At least one cylinder in the car's engine is not operating properly or has shut down. Generally, in a four-cylinder engine, if one cylinder fails to fire, the engine can still run. However, as the number of cylinders increases, this symptom becomes harder to detect.
